ROWNUM 是 SQL 中的伪列,指示查询结果集中每行的相对位置。它通常与其他列结合使用,实现限制结果集、分页和跟踪行号等目的。需要注意的是,ROWNUM 的值是非持久性的,并且并非所有数据库系统都支持它。
ROWNUM 在 SQL 中的含义
ROWNUM 是 SQL 中的伪列,表示查询结果集中每行相对于其他行的相对位置。ROWNUM 的值是从 1 开始的连续整数,它指示行在结果集中的顺序。
如何使用 ROWNUM
ROWNUM 通常与其他列结合使用,以实现以下目的:
SELECT * FROM my_table WHERE ROWNUM <= 10;
SELECT * FROM my_table WHERE ROWNUM BETWEEN 11 AND 20;
果集中的行号。这对于调试查询或在输出中显示行号很有用。需要注意的事项